Plugin authors should develop against sandbox, which mirrors production routing rules but accepts unsigned link manifests. Staging requires signed manifests and enforces the same rate ceilings as production. Links registered in one environment never resolve in another, so test each target separately before requesting promotion. To point your plugin at the sandbox environment, start the local harness with the configuration values listed below.

service settings:
[pelius]
port = 7000
region = north-2
host = pelius.tolvaqhq.internal
team = casax
timeout_ms = 2000
retries = 1

Quick heads-up on Pinwheel UI versioning: we cut a minor release every sprint, and anything touching component props needs a changeset file in the PR. No changeset, no merge — the bot will nag you. Majors are rare and go through the design council first. The full policy, with examples of what counts as breaking, lives on the internal page below.

wiki page, bahip-yahip: https://grafana.qirvanlabs.corp/browse/display/projects/cc3a1b9dbfc9

Handover: Ledgerbeat billing worker now uses blue-green deploys. Green pool drains invoices before cutover; never flip traffic while the reconciliation queue is nonempty, or duplicate charges can slip through. Rollback is a single toggle in the Fanwheel console, but confirm queue depth first. Full runbook, cutover checklist, and the drain-timeout rationale are on the internal page linked below.

dashboard of tajef-bagaf = https://jira.lumicsys.test/pipeline/pages/ticket/board/38c7a6816de95075

**Ticket: Vault locked — order-cutoff rule unreachable**

The Brambleoven bakery platform enforces its 2 p.m. order-cutoff via a rule stored in the Saffron vault, which is now locked after three failed unseal attempts. Future maintainers should know: the cutoff rule cannot be edited or even read while sealed, so late-order overrides are currently impossible. Do not attempt further guesses — the vault hard-locks after five. Instead, follow the documented recovery flow and unseal with the passphrase noted directly beneath this paragraph.

unlock words, baweg-bafop: raleth-zoriel-kelix-tammir-quenmir-zorys-eliix-zorox-istion